About this audiobook
The Woman Who Stayed is a haunting novel inspired by the true story of Jane Cooper, a young woman who in the 1970s vanished into southern Tasmania to live alone on remote De Witt Island.
Set among wind-lashed cliffs and dense bushland, it follows Jane’s flight from mainland life and her search for meaning in solitude. Through shifting seasons she builds shelter, befriends penguins and goats, crafts a bell from driftwood, and lays stones into a spiral of ritual and reckoning.
Yet she is not as alone as she thinks. Letters arrive, a fisherman drifts into her days, and a phantom figure, R.H., rises from mist and memory. Her journals weave in folklore, real and imagined, echoing the island’s deep-time past.
Not a survival story, but a communion with nature, the novel blurs fact and fiction, history and myth, where memory, loss, and land converge.
